How to troubleshoot One Radiator Cold While Others Are Fine
A single cold radiator when others are hot indicates a specific problem. This guide covers diagnosing and fixing the issue.
Step-by-Step Fix
- Check the thermostatic valve is open.
- Bleed the radiator to remove trapped air.
- Check the lockshield valve is open.
- If the radiator is still cold, the pin in the thermostatic valve may be stuck.
- Gently tap the pin to free it.
- Consider balancing the system.

Frequently Asked Questions
Why is one radiator cold when others are hot?
Trapped air, a closed valve, or a stuck valve pin.
How do I free a stuck radiator valve pin?
Gently tap it with a hammer or use pliers.
